主要介绍了Android TextView两端对齐解决办法的相关资料,需要的朋友可以参考下
主要介绍了Android TextView两端对齐解决办法的相关资料,需要的朋友可以参考下
主要介绍了Android实现TextView两端对齐的方法,需要的朋友可以参考下
一种Android TextView两端对齐的实现方法,其特征在于,包括:数据管理器拿到系统属性,从缓存管理器中获取测量数据;测量管理器从数据管理器中获取各种所需系统属性与文本内容,根据边界算法将文本分行分段测量完毕...
如题,在开发中,经常会用到比如说类似于表格的排版,效果图: ...可以看出,不能完美对齐,这肯定不是想要的效果,然后就发现了两个占字符来实现:     他们与汉字换算关系就是1个汉字 = 4个
方式一: 在ConstranLayout中实现 主要实现代码 val text = getString(R.string.text) val textLen = text.length val set = ConstraintSet() set.clone(constrainLayout) for (i in 0 until te...
实现Android TextView的两端对齐可以使用JustifyTextView库。 首先,在`build.gradle`文件中添加以下依赖项: ``` implementation 'com.github.android-cn:JustifyTextView:1.1.2' ``` 然后,在XML布局文件中将...
import android.content.ClipboardManager; import android.content.Context; import android.content.res.TypedArray; import android.graphics.Paint; import android.os.Build; import android.text.TextUtils...
Android TextView两端对齐解决办法今天遇到一个关于TextView文字两端对齐其实方案,大家都知道原生控件是不能满足我们的需求的,因此需要自定义View下面看下效果图package com.example.VerticalMarqueeTextView.view...
今天遇到一个关于TextView文字两端对齐其实方案,大家都知道原生控件是不能满足我们的需求的,因此需要自定义View 下面看下效果图package com.example.VerticalMarqueeTextView.view;import android.content....
安卓源生TextView中只能左边对齐或右边对齐并没有两边对齐的效果,于是想到用自定义view将文本重新绘制。如果文本不仅仅是中文会怎么样呢?泰语、阿拉伯语、希伯来语、日语各种各种语言这么多是否需要一个统一的方案...
文字是左右两端对齐的,并且中间是空白 一开始就想着用空格解决,结果发现完全不能达到预想的效果,故到百度找一下有没有什么好的解决办法。这其中,就有人提出用占位符解决。既然有了一点眉目,那就试来看一下效果...
注:以下内容经本人在模拟器上实践,平台为ANDROID 2.2。PART ONE部分可以保证中英文字体左右两端同时对齐;...PART ONE问题:在ANDROID开发中,使多行文本左右两端同时对齐。方法:1.在项目的assets目录下建立一个H...
源码android-justifiedtextview,做法是:不改变TextView的换行规则,不修改StaticLayout。重写TextView的onDraw方法,然后在绘制的时候手动给每个字加一些间距。
原生textview并没有相对应的文字两端对齐的API。 首先看一下效果: 基本上就是这么一个效果,下面直接贴出代码: public class JustifyTextView extends TextView { private int mLineY = 0;//总行高 private ...
android原生TextView无法实现左右两端对齐,大部分的处理办法都是自定义view,判断中英文,标点符号什么的,确实很好用,但是没有实现我的需求,所以还得是webView来加载html的方式来实现,暂时就没有效果图了 ...
Android 自带的 TextView 的对齐方式只能左对齐或者右对齐,如果想要两端都对齐就需要自定义控件,但是有一个更简单的方法就是使用 WebView, 通过设置 text-align:justify 就可以 XML 文件: <WebView android:id...
事先陈列一下我这个完成方法...有兴趣的朋友可以在我基础上扩展一哈,我想了一下实现起来应该不难方法思路:总得来说,还是空格填充,通过自动适配的空格设置来实现对齐效果,字号越小的话空格精度越高,对齐效果越好。